Worth grading — even a PSA 9 beats raw

A PSA 10 Lugia-GX sells for $1,794 against $240 raw: a $1,554 spread, 7.5× the ungraded price. Even a PSA 9 ($357) clears the raw price after an economy-tier ~$25 fee, so a near-miss still comes out ahead. Centering is the usual reason a clean copy misses the 10 — measure it before you submit.

What centering does Lugia-GX need for a PSA 10?

PSA publishes 55/45 front and 75/25 back centering as the tolerance for a 10 (Gem Mint). Off-center copies are capped below the top grade regardless of surface — measure yours before paying the fee.
